The Best Value Business, Management & Marketing Master's Degree Schools in Oregon ranking is one of many tools that Course Advisor has developed to help you make your educational decision. Our analysis looked at 13 schools in Oregon to see which master's degree programs offered the best value experiences for business, management and marketing students with the aim of identifying those quality schools that are more affordable than some of their counterparts.

Our ranking of value is based on the quality of a program as defined in our per sticker price dollar. Specifically, our score for quality is discounted by the published tuition and fees charged by the given college. This gives the cost per unit of quality for each college. The more quality your dollar buys, the better the value.

In our regional and nationwide rankings, out-of-state tution and fees are used in our calculations. For statewide rankings, we use average in-state tuition and fees.

Top 10 Best Business, Management & Marketing Master's Degree Schools

#1

Corban University

Salem, OR

Our 2023 rankings named Corban University the best value school in Oregon for business, management and marketing students working on their master’s degree. Corban is a small private not-for-profit school located in the medium-sized city of Salem.

In-state tuition fees for graduate students at Corban are $9,760 per year.
